Innovations in Wound Care Materials

Smart Dressings and Biocompatible Polymers

The integration of smart dressings embedded with sensors to monitor moisture, pH, and infection markers represents a significant leap forward. These materials allow for real-time wound assessment, reducing unnecessary dressing changes and promoting optimal healing conditions.

Biocompatible polymers now used in dressings facilitate enhanced oxygen permeability and moisture retention, essential for creating an ideal healing environment. The capability to integrate antimicrobial agents directly into these polymers has shown promising reduction in infection rates.

Natural and Bioengineered Alternatives

Recent developments include bioengineered skin substitutes and collagen-based dressings that closely mimic natural tissue. These products accelerate regeneration, particularly in chronic wounds such as diabetic ulcers and pressure sores. Meanwhile, natural materials like chitosan and alginate are favored for their biodegradability and minimal allergic potential.

Selecting Products Based on Wound Type

Effective wound care begins with identifying the wound classification—acute, chronic, exudative, or infected—and choosing products accordingly. For example, occlusive dressings offer excellent barrier protection for surgical wounds, while alginate dressings are more effective for heavily exudating wounds.

Emerging Antimicrobial Technologies

The 2026 product releases emphasize integrated antimicrobial agents such as silver nanoparticles and iodine complexes that provide sustained infection control without cytotoxicity. These innovations are especially valuable in hospital settings where antibiotic resistance is a growing concern.

How do smart dressings improve wound healing?

Smart dressings provide continuous monitoring of critical wound parameters like moisture and infection markers, enabling timely interventions and reducing unnecessary dressing changes, which accelerates healing.

Are bioengineered skin substitutes suitable for all wound types?

Bioengineered skin substitutes are particularly effective for chronic wounds and burns but may not be necessary for simple acute wounds. Clinical assessment guides appropriate use.

How is cost-effectiveness evaluated in wound care product selection?

Cost-effectiveness is assessed by comparing the price of products relative to their impact on healing time, reduction in complications, and overall treatment costs including hospital stays and additional interventions.
